    Abstract:

    The Ar-Ar age of diabase dykes of Youdong fault zone is 110.6 ± 2.0 Ma, which formed late Yanshaninan . Diabase is rich in SiO2(mean value 50.65%)、Al2O3(mean value 15.10%)、CaO(mean value 10.48%)、MgO(mean value 7.80%) and poor in TiO2(mean value 1.13%)、FeOt(mean value 9.90%)、Na2O(mean value 2.28%)、K2O (mean value 0.90%)、P2O5(mean value 0.11%.In rare earth elements, it is rich in large-ion lithophile Rb, Th, Ba, K, and poor in Nb、Ta、Zr 、Hf、P、Ti. Total rare earth is low, and bear the right-wing-type distribution patten eith obviously Eu deplation(δEu mean value 0.92). Its characteristic is similar with which of active continental margin basalt, and this phenomenon reflects that primitive magma came from relative enrichment of the lithospheric mantle, didn’t come from original mantle.
